What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an S4 (Supply Officer) in the military, and why are they important?

To thrive as an S4 (Supply Officer), you need a solid understanding of logistics, supply chain management, and inventory control, often supported by military training or a related degree. Familiarity with military logistics software such as GCSS-Army, supply management systems, and compliance with regulations like AR 710-2 is crucial.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and effective communication help manage resources and coordinate with multiple units. These skills ensure efficient supply operations, mission readiness, and effective support to the organization.

What are some common challenges faced by S4 (SAP Sales and Distribution) consultants during system implementation projects?

S4 (SAP Sales and Distribution) consultants often encounter challenges such as aligning complex business processes with standard SAP functionalities and managing data migration from legacy systems. They also need to coll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including finance and logistics, to ensure seamless process integration. Additionally, working within tight project timelines while addressing user training and change management can be demanding, requiring strong communication and problem-solving skills.

What are S4 positions?

S4 typically refers to a role within military or organizational structures responsible for logistics, supply, and resource management. In the military, the S4 officer oversees supply chains, equipment maintenance, transportation, and distribution of resources to ensure operational readiness. This position works closely with other departments to coordinate logistical support and maintain inventory control. Duties may vary depending on the specific branch or organization but always focus on efficient resource allocation.
